Tag Archives | SharePoint 2010

Properly hiding the ContentPlaceHolder TitleInTitleArea on your SharePoint 2010 Master Page

Here is another gotcha for your custom SharePoint 2010 master page.  When you are creating your custom master page, you most likely will want to move some ContentPlaceHolders into an ASP:Panel with the visibility set to hidden. The TitleInTitleArea place holder should stay in the master page and not within a hidden panel.  Why? When this […]

Read full story Comments { 0 }

Sticky Top Nav SharePoint 2010

Navigation in SharePoint is definitely a branding pain point. The code improved with 2010, but it was still missing something. Selected Parent with Drop Down When you have a parent item selected, it keeps the selected state as you hover over the child links in the drop down. Hovered Parent Item with Drop Down Now when you hover over another parent item the hover state […]

Read full story Comments { 1 }

The importance of keeping the SharePoint:DelegateControl TreeViewAndDataSource in your SharePoint 2010 Master Page

Here is another gotcha when creating a custom master page. At times you might want to remove delegate controls that you are not using in a custom master page. Here is one delegate control that will make a difference if it’s not in your master page. <SharePoint:DelegateControl runat=”server” ControlId=”TreeViewAndDataSource”> In the v4.master this is part of the […]

Read full story Comments { 4 }

How to properly hide ContentPlaceHolders in your SharePoint 2010 Master Page

Recently I had a friend ask me to help him with an issue on a page layout they were having.  When he opened the page in SharePoint designer and went to edit the page layout, he saw this message. The first thing I did was have him search the master page for TitleInTitleArea, since that did […]

Read full story Comments { 5 }

Customizing the search box in SharePoint 2010

In this blog post I will show you how to customize the search area in the header of your custom master page. Since this site is for an intranet, I started by making a copy of the v4.master and renaming that copy. You could also use the Starter Master Page, by Randy Drisgill on CodePlex. When […]

Read full story Comments { 7 }

Using the .s4-titlerowhidetitle in your custom master page.

When creating a custom master page you want to make sure to keep the s4-titlerowhidetitle class.  If you don’t have this in your custom master page you can find the tag  directly after the #s4-bodyContainer in your v4.master. (Please don’t edit the v4.master directly!) <div id=”s4-titlerow” class=”s4-notdlg s4-titlerowhidetitle”> … </div> IMHO it’s a gem when […]

Read full story Comments { 6 }